· Hard Selling
Few people respond to a hard sell. Remember that people buy from people so building relationships is the key to success in Social Media Marketing.
· Selling too soon
First concentrate on the value offering, content, branding, trust and the relationship, then people will be ready to buy.
· Spamming
Building a network to then simply send messages containing links is considered an abuse of the ethos behind Social Networking. Avoid it. It can get accounts banned, and at the least can destroy reputations and branding.
· Using Automation Software
Since Social Media Marketing involves personal connections, it is very difficult to make those connections if you let a computer do the work for you. Some tools have their place in helping you to stay organised, but see them for what they are tools. You still have to do the work.
